    Consider using Seagate NS series drives, especially if you’re raiding them together. Longer warranty and apparently more quality control in manufacturing than the AS series. Also about $100 more per drive. I couldn’t find the 1TB NS on NewEgg’s site but they’re around.

    If you’re doing the 5 bay Seritek, why not go RAID 5? RAID 0. Almost as fast and as RAID 0 & safer to boot. With 2 sets of these I think you can get into RAID 50. I’m not sure if any of the Seritek cards can handle this, but there are cards out there that can. I haven’t dived into RAID 50 yet, but with all the drives you plan to bring online it seems like it may be a good way to go.
